About Glenn A. Wellbrock
Glenn A. Wellbrock is a scholar working on Instrumentation,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Computer Networks and Communications, having authored 77 papers that have together received 1.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Optical Network Technologies (57 papers), Advanced Photonic Communication Systems (46 papers) and Advanced Optical Network Technologies (41 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Electrical and Electronic Engineering (947 citations), Instrumentation (36 citations) and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(145 citations). Glenn A. Wellbrock has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Japan and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Tiejun J. Xia, Ming-Fang Huang, Yoshiaki Aono, Ezra Ip, Yue-Kai Huang, Philip N. Ji, Yuheng Chen, Ting Wang, Daniel L. Peterson and Ting Wang. Their work appears in journals such as Optics Express, IEEE Communications Magazine and Journal of Lightwave Technology.
